全面了解爱思助手的技术架构
在智能手机普及的今天,越来越多的用户开始寻求高效、便捷的手机管理工具。爱思助手作为一款备受欢迎的iOS设备管理软件,其技术架构的设计理念和实现方式都极具参考价值。本文将全面探讨爱思助手的技术架构,帮助用户更好地理解这款工具的能力和优势。
一、架构概述
爱思助手的技术架构主要由客户端、服务端和数据库三大部分构成。客户端为用户提供了友好的操作界面,服务端则处理用户请求并提供相应的数据和服务,数据库则负责存储用户数据及应用相关信息。这样的分层架构不仅提升了系统的可维护性,也增强了软件的扩展性。
二、客户端设计
爱思助手的客户端采用了跨平台的开发技术,使其能够在Windows和Mac系统上流畅运行。用户界面采用了简洁直观的设计理念,所有功能模块一目了然,用户可以通过简单的点击操作实现对iOS设备的各种管理功能,比如资料备份、文件传输、应用管理等。
在客户端的实现上,爱思助手还融入了丰富的用户交互体验。比如,用户在数据传输过程中可以实时查看进度,同时具有错误提示和处理机制,保障用户操作的顺利进行。
三、服务端架构
爱思助手的服务端采用了微服务架构,每个功能模块都独立运行,通过API相互交互。这种设计不仅减少了各模块之间的耦合度,还能够根据流量的变化快速扩展服务,提高系统的整体性能。
服务端还集成了数据处理和分析功能,通过对用户操作数据的分析,优化后台服务的响应速度和处理能力。这种数据驱动的优化思路,使得爱思助手能够不断提高用户的使用体验。
四、数据库设计
在数据库的设计上,爱思助手采用了关系型数据库与非关系型数据库相结合的方式。关系型数据库用于存储用户的基本信息和事务记录,而非关系型数据库则用于存储大容量的文件和数据,如应用安装包、备份文件等。
这样的设计极大地提升了数据存储的灵活性和查询的效率。同时,爱思助手还实现了数据的定期备份和恢复机制,以保障用户数据的安全性。
五、安全性保障
在信息安全日益受到重视的今天,爱思助手在技术架构中也考虑到了安全性。客户端与服务端之间的数据传输采用了加密协议,避免了用户信息在传输过程中被窃取的风险。此外,爱思助手还对数据库进行了严格的访问控制,确保只有授权用户可以访问敏感信息。
六、总结
通过对爱思助手的技术架构的分析,我们可以看到其在多个方面的优势:从客户端的友好界面到服务端的高效处理,再到数据库的灵活设计,无不体现了开发者对用户需求的深刻理解和技术实现的高超水准。这一系列的技术架构设计,不仅提升了用户体验,也为爱思助手在激烈的市场竞争中立足奠定了坚实的基础。随着技术的不断进步,爱思助手有望在未来推出更多创新功能,继续引领iOS手机管理工具的潮流。